Understanding Economic Cycles
Economic cycles are a natural part of any economy, characterized by periods of expansion and contraction. These cycles are influenced by a variety of factors, including interest rates, consumer spending, and global events. By understanding the different stages of an economic cycle, businesses can better prepare for the challenges and opportunities that lie ahead.
The Impact of Economic Cycles on Business Operations
During periods of economic expansion, businesses often experience increased demand for their products and services. This can lead to higher profits and growth opportunities. However, during times of contraction, businesses may face decreased demand and financial challenges. By being aware of these fluctuations, businesses can adjust their operations accordingly and mitigate potential risks.

The Importance of Financial Management
Sound financial management is essential for businesses looking to navigate economic cycles successfully. By maintaining a strong cash flow, managing debt effectively, and monitoring key financial metrics, businesses can protect themselves against economic uncertainties and position themselves for growth. This financial discipline is crucial for businesses of all sizes and industries.
